Everything Metroid Prime 4 Locks Behind Amiibo

After a long wait of over 18 years and three different Nintendo consoles since Metroid Prime 3: Corruption, Metroid Prime 4 is coming to Nintendo Switch and the new Switch 2 on December 4th. Players will once again control Samus Aran, exploring the planet Viewros on her motorcycle, Vi-O-La, and developing her psychic abilities while facing off against a new enemy: rival bounty hunter Sylux.
